Bone Dry Roofing is a trusted leader in the roofing, gutter, and masonry repair and replacement industry. With a commitment to excellence and a passion for providing top-notch service, we have been serving our customers since 1989. Our team of experts takes pride in ensuring homes are safe, secure, and comfortable. We are now seeking a motivated Customer Service Representative to join our growing family.

  • Pay range of $15-$17 hourly dependent on experience

  • Required hours of: 8:00am to 5:00pm EST M-F with 1 hour lunch break

  •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ance plans available to full-time employees

  • Company Paid Life, & Short-Term Disability Insurance up to a specified amount 

  • +More options including Voluntary Life, Accident, Critical Illness and Hospital Indemnity Plans

  • 401K Plan with Company Match

  • Paid Time Off and Paid holidays (after 90 days of service, in accordance with company policy)

  • Weekly Pay

  • Opportunities for career advancement and skill development

  • Bone Dry Roofing is seeking an onsite Customer Service Representative who takes the greatest pride in delighting callers and making them feel like the most important person/ customer we have. This role is committed to exceptional customer service and is an essential part of a values-driven organization built on integrity, accountability, teamwork, and customer service excellence. 

  • Answering or making calls to clients to learn about and address their needs and schedule inspections and appointments with appropriate trade.

  • Answering calls from customers with complaints, or other issues with products or services and directing them to the appropriate team lead to address.

  • Responding efficiently and accurately to callers, explaining possible solutions, and ensuring that clients feel supported and valued.

  • Engaging in active listening with callers, confirming or clarifying information, and diffusing clients, as needed.

  • Building lasting relationships with clients and other call center team members based on trust and reliability.

  • Utilizing software, databases, scripts, and tools appropriately.

  • Understanding and striving to meet or exceed call center metrics while providing excellent consistent customer service.

  • Understanding of company products, services, and policies.

  • Participating in ongoing training and other learning opportunities to expand knowledge of position, company’s products, and services.

  • Supporting other assignments such as ongoing CRM database maintenance responsibilities, DNS list maintenance, etc. 

  • Adhering to all company policies and procedures

  • Assist in other administrative duties as requested

  • High School Diploma or equivalent.

  • 2-3 years of call center experience with telephone systems and technology.

  • English language proficiency required and bilingual for spanish is a plus

  • Strong and accurate typing skills with a typing speed of 50+ words/minutes required

  • Ability to pass a background check and pre-employment drug screening

  • Strong organizational and time management skills

  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ities

  • Consistent focus on delivering professional customer service

  • Ability to multitask and remain composed in a busy office setting

  • This position requires working onsite at our  St. Louis office.  This is not a remote position.
